On 230 cases of nephrotic syndrome treated between 1982 and 1988, 40 nephrotic syndromes were with minimal charge. The average of age was 22 years with a light male predominance [56%]. Oedema was the first motive of consultation, no case of arterial hypertension was seen. While hematuria was noted in 16% of the cases, proteinuria was between 3 g/24h and 22g/24h, protidemia average was 42.5 g/l, albuminemia was 17g/l. Corticosensibility was observed in 95.5% of cases. Relapse were frequent, the infection was the principal reason
